Output 6b68a3c0a3740646f920ea5c53f5bb4814a3447cc97785999f2bf280c8644e3b:0

value
29786900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fa9a5ce12a3b3a072f716607b3bbceb3ecf8303b OP_EQUAL
address
3QY5mpNFAiVzZBxvFwBYAhKHhtTyRkF2BB
transaction
6b68a3c0a3740646f920ea5c53f5bb4814a3447cc97785999f2bf280c8644e3b
confirmations
270127
spent
true